Equinox Charter is an ARGUS Certified private jet brokerage, trusted by clients across the music, entertainment, sport, and corporate sectors. We manage complex international flight operations 24/7, maintaining rigorous standards of safety, precision, and service.
We’re looking for a full-time Operations Executive to join our team. Reporting to our Head of Operations you\’ll play a vital role ensuring our charter flights run safely and seamlessly – coordinating with aircraft operators, FBOs, crews, and clients around the world. Following a structured shift pattern according to the demands of our charters, the role will inlcude night and weekend work, and suits someone who thrives in an exciting, fast-paced, high-accountability environment.
What You’ll Do
- Manage charter flight operations from planning through to completion.
- Coordinate charters with operators, flight crews, FBOs, and clients across multiple time zones.
- Conduct pre-flight checks (weather, NOTAMs, permits & handling).
- Monitor live flights and manage schedule adjustments in real time.
- Arrange additional services such as catering, groundtransport, and accommodation.
- Maintain accurate records in our flight management system.
- Ensure charter compliance and safety standards are upheld.
